Marvel's Ironheart casts Fargo star Anji White

Marvel's Ironheart has cast Fargo star Anji White as a series regular.

The Disney+ series will follow teenage inventor Riri Williams, a beloved Marvel Comics superhero who reverse-engineers her own version of Tony Stark's Iron Man suit in her MIT dorm.

According to Deadline, White is believed to be playing Riri's mother Ronnie in the six-part series.

The actress joins an already-stacked cast including If Beale Street Could Talk's Dominique Thorne, Hamilton's Anthony Ramos, Solo: A Star Wars Story's Alden Ehrenreich, Wentworth's Zoe Terakes, Mayans MC's Manny Montana, RuPaul's Drag Race star Shea Couleé, and legendary voice actor Cree Summer.

Meanwhile, Borat actor Sacha Baron Cohen has been rumoured to be playing the villain Mephisto, though Marvel is yet to confirm.

Thorne takes on the role of titular character Ironheart, who made her MCU debut in last year's Black Panther: Wakanda Forever.

Previously, the actress opened up on the advice Robert Downey Jr gave her over playing Marvel's next Iron-Person, saying: "He had some beautiful words to say about how much he believes that Riri Williams is and should always be her own person, her own thing, that this legacy is headed in the right direction. All the beautiful encouraging things that you hope to hear from the Iron Man himself."

Teasing Ironheart's diverse cast, she added: "I'm looking forward to seeing the impact, or the effect, that the cast has on folks who are watching the show. We have so many just obnoxiously talented individuals in this cast. It's sickening how incredible some of these actors are and comedians are."

Ironheart will stream on Disney+.
